#Pediatrics my 1 year 10 months old daughter walks independently, plays, recognizes her name, claps, waves bye bye, understands basic instructions, says few words like ca for car, ba for bye, mm for water, some grrr sound for lion etc. she knows who mumma and papa are and looks at us when we call name and hands over things to right person if we ask her to do so. Concerns: 1. she can say papa but it's like when tell her to say papa, she does by mostly looking at her father, rarely initiating call on her own 2. when she learns new word, she says it a lot whenever in context and then suddenly would stop using it or say it only when in mood. worried. is this age appropriate
